Online Check-in in Italy: Regulations and Best Practices 2026

In 2026, Italian regulations on guest identification for short-term rentals continue to evolve. Here's an update.

Alloggiati Web

The transmission of guest data to the Police Headquarters (Questura) within 24 hours of arrival (6 hours for stays shorter than 24 hours) remains mandatory. Online check-in does not replace Alloggiati Web; it feeds into it.

Remote Identification

The 2024-2025 guidelines allow for remote identification provided it is supported by an identity document + selfie + liveness verification. The physical presence of the property manager is not mandatory if the process is properly documented.

Best Practices 2026

  • Request documents 3 days before check-in via WhatsApp.
  • Secure upload to a platform with encryption.
  • Automatic transmission to Alloggiati Web.
  • Encrypted storage for 5 years.
  • Automatic deletion at the end of the legal retention period.
